Chicago Fair Workweek requires managers to provide employees with work schedules at least 10 days in advance (14 days by 2024). This rule was put into place to protect employees from last-minute schedule changes. WebFair Workweek Law Overview. On November 26, 2024, NYC’s Fair Workweek Law took effect. The new law ends unfair and inconsistent scheduling practices in the fast food and retail industry. WebThe federal overtime provisions are contained in the Fair Labor Standards Act (FLSA).
